About The Position

Worley is a global professional services company specializing in energy, chemicals, and resources. They partner with customers to deliver projects and create value over the life of their assets, bridging traditional energy sources with more sustainable ones. The Quantity Surveyor role involves validating installed quantities in the field, maintaining accurate logs for cost control and reporting, identifying variances, and collaborating with project teams to ensure timely and accurate progress reporting. The role also emphasizes safety, continuous improvement, and effective communication with stakeholders.

Responsibilities

  • Validate installed quantities—such as steel, concrete, piping, equipment, and electrical bulks—against progress claims in the field.
  • Maintain accurate and detailed logs of installed work to support cost control, earned value analysis, and verification of reporting and billing.
  • Identify and document any variances in reported quantities to ensure accountability and alignment with project objectives.
  • Work closely with field supervision, project controls, and construction teams to ensure timely and accurate reporting of progress.
  • Champion safety in the field by adhering to and promoting Worley’s safety regulations, standards, and culture of care.
  • Prepare and deliver clear reports, proposals, and presentations to inform and influence project stakeholders and management.
  • Troubleshoot and provide support for systems, processes, and tools used in quantity measurement and reporting.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ement efforts, driving innovation and efficiency in data-driven project delivery.
